How to give your crown a flourishing head of hair

Like everything else in our lives, the hair on our head is not immune to the world we live in and requires our much-needed royal attention. Seasonal changes, stress, vitamin or mineral deficiency, allergies, auto-immune disorders, hormone imbalance, chemotherapy, heredity issues and over bleaching are just some of the main causes for hair loss.
